Handicap Ramp Construction in Kansas City, KS

Handicap ramp construction services focus on creating accessible solutions for homes and properties to accommodate individuals with mobility challenges. These projects typically involve building ramps that connect entryways to walkways or driveways, ensuring safe and convenient access for wheelchairs, walkers, or other mobility aids. Property owners often request these services to improve independence, meet accessibility needs, or comply with regulations, whether for new construction, renovations, or modifications to existing structures.

Before requesting handicap ramp construction, property owners should consider factors such as the location of entry points, available space for ramp installation, and the preferred type of ramp (e.g., permanent or portable). It’s also helpful to understand any specific measurements or design features needed for safety and usability, as well as how the ramp will integrate with existing pathways and landscaping. Clear information about these aspects can help ensure the final installation meets accessibility goals and fits seamlessly into the property.

FAQ

Handicap Ramp Construction Questions

What types of properties can benefit from handicap ramp construction? Residential homes, apartment complexes, and commercial buildings can all be enhanced with accessible ramps to improve mobility and safety.

What materials are commonly used for handicap ramps? Durable materials like aluminum, wood, and concrete are typically used to ensure stability and long-term performance.

Are custom ramps available to fit specific property layouts? Yes, ramps can be designed to match unique property dimensions and accessibility needs for a seamless fit.

What considerations are important when planning a handicap ramp? Factors include the slope, width, surface type, and compliance with accessibility standards to ensure safety and usability.
